由买买提看人间百态

boards

本页内容为未名空间相应帖子的节选和存档,一周内的贴子最多显示50字,超过一周显示500字 访问原贴
Programming版 - 从科学计算应用来讲,matlab语言的语法非常好
相关主题
java8就是冲着desktop去的迷茫, EDA公司的CAE 可以换什么工作?
【工作机会】C++, CUDA programmerGoogle 2018 Summer 实习 team match 求打捞
volvo的后悬挂C#/WPF/GUI position in Seattle area
有1W-2W美元的预算,买什么台式机好?迷茫, EDA公司的CAE 可以换什么工作?
C++程序员被雷求内推6 Job Openings, Siemens PLM Software
Senior Software [email protected] MiJob Opening
相关话题的讨论汇总
话题: matlab话题: int话题: simulink话题: 语言话题: 1512775
进入Programming版参与讨论
1 (共1页)
N******K
发帖数: 10202
1
灵活 高层次
非常适用于 图像 语音 机器学习等等领域 写很复杂的算法处理大量数据
d****i
发帖数: 4809
2
matlab从一开始的定位就是用于数值计算啊,matlab=matrix laboratory

【在 N******K 的大作中提到】
: 灵活 高层次
: 非常适用于 图像 语音 机器学习等等领域 写很复杂的算法处理大量数据

r*g
发帖数: 3159
3
matlab matrix < numpy array broadcasting < APL/J

【在 N******K 的大作中提到】
: 灵活 高层次
: 非常适用于 图像 语音 机器学习等等领域 写很复杂的算法处理大量数据

d********g
发帖数: 10550
4
我一做C++的CS Ph.D同事上个月刚跳槽去MathWorks做MATLAB,说面试没考数学和算法
,就是PPT一顿狂吹说说之前的项目

【在 N******K 的大作中提到】
: 灵活 高层次
: 非常适用于 图像 语音 机器学习等等领域 写很复杂的算法处理大量数据

N******K
发帖数: 10202
5
http://www.scipy.org/NumPy_for_Matlab_Users
你这个不等式怎么来的?

【在 r*g 的大作中提到】
: matlab matrix < numpy array broadcasting < APL/J
N******K
发帖数: 10202
6
so? 结论?

【在 d********g 的大作中提到】
: 我一做C++的CS Ph.D同事上个月刚跳槽去MathWorks做MATLAB,说面试没考数学和算法
: ,就是PPT一顿狂吹说说之前的项目

d********g
发帖数: 10550
7
结论是MathWorks的码工和scientist分工不同,它性能高更多是scientist的事,码工
只需要直接码code就好了。那些community的项目没这么多分工,码工直接凑合凑合就
当scientist了

【在 N******K 的大作中提到】
: so? 结论?
r*********r
发帖数: 3195
8
matlab 对学生来说,
做作业的时候笑,找工作的时候哭。
r*g
发帖数: 3159
9
< 就是设计上不如。
例如 X- mean(X)这种东西,matlab 还要bsxfun 或者 repmat。不如numpy的处理。
这俩都不如J对任意维数组加rank/frame的处理。

【在 N******K 的大作中提到】
: http://www.scipy.org/NumPy_for_Matlab_Users
: 你这个不等式怎么来的?

d********g
发帖数: 10550
10
正好前几天一个朋友转了个有意思的帖子:
http://www.nowamagic.net/algorithm/algorithm_EfficacyOfFunction
看着挺神的

【在 r*g 的大作中提到】
: < 就是设计上不如。
: 例如 X- mean(X)这种东西,matlab 还要bsxfun 或者 repmat。不如numpy的处理。
: 这俩都不如J对任意维数组加rank/frame的处理。

相关主题
Senior Software [email protected] MiC#/WPF/GUI position in Seattle area
迷茫, EDA公司的CAE 可以换什么工作?迷茫, EDA公司的CAE 可以换什么工作?
Google 2018 Summer 实习 team match 求打捞6 Job Openings, Siemens PLM Software
进入Programming版参与讨论
t****t
发帖数: 6806
11
这文章好老了.

【在 d********g 的大作中提到】
: 正好前几天一个朋友转了个有意思的帖子:
: http://www.nowamagic.net/algorithm/algorithm_EfficacyOfFunction
: 看着挺神的

r*g
发帖数: 3159
12
过去程序员要考虑怎么开平方,现在大都是光搭积木,call API了。

【在 t****t 的大作中提到】
: 这文章好老了.
r*********r
发帖数: 3195
13
大部分人对libc里的math库完全没有概念。
t****a
发帖数: 1212
14
J语言好像很神奇,也不是一般人设计出来的。rgg可以给初学者一些指导吗?
比如,资料,语言的适用场合,软件库等等
谢谢
r*g
发帖数: 3159
15
J语言有很好的概念,但社区不行.stackoverflow上只有99个问题.mailing list上热门
话题似乎都是小学初中数学题. 他们在rosetta code上倒是很活跃.
学习J语言活跃思想,很有趣.可以做高级计算器用.更严肃的应用,我看不太行.

【在 t****a 的大作中提到】
: J语言好像很神奇,也不是一般人设计出来的。rgg可以给初学者一些指导吗?
: 比如,资料,语言的适用场合,软件库等等
: 谢谢

m*********t
发帖数: 527
16
who cares?
matlab 工具箱和仿真那几乎无可取代的地位。。。。

【在 r*g 的大作中提到】
: < 就是设计上不如。
: 例如 X- mean(X)这种东西,matlab 还要bsxfun 或者 repmat。不如numpy的处理。
: 这俩都不如J对任意维数组加rank/frame的处理。

t*****n
发帖数: 4908
17
matlab就是个玩具,玩玩可以,做产品就算了。而且搞数值计算,matlab非常一般,没
有什么特殊。牛叉的东四都要自己做。
y**b
发帖数: 10166
18
本身还是很优秀的。主要还是不能并行,没法搞太大规模的东西。
要是哪天把mpi都给打包了就厉害了。

【在 t*****n 的大作中提到】
: matlab就是个玩具,玩玩可以,做产品就算了。而且搞数值计算,matlab非常一般,没
: 有什么特殊。牛叉的东四都要自己做。

h***u
发帖数: 498
19
MATLAB做产品有什么问题吗?基于MATLAB的软件不少吧?和MATLAB的接口,应该说是工
程上CAE软件必备功能了吧

【在 t*****n 的大作中提到】
: matlab就是个玩具,玩玩可以,做产品就算了。而且搞数值计算,matlab非常一般,没
: 有什么特殊。牛叉的东四都要自己做。

h***u
发帖数: 498
20
并行计算从若干版本之前就可以了。有个并行处理工具箱。

【在 y**b 的大作中提到】
: 本身还是很优秀的。主要还是不能并行,没法搞太大规模的东西。
: 要是哪天把mpi都给打包了就厉害了。

相关主题
Job Openingvolvo的后悬挂
java8就是冲着desktop去的有1W-2W美元的预算,买什么台式机好?
【工作机会】C++, CUDA programmerC++程序员被雷求内推
进入Programming版参与讨论
h***u
发帖数: 498
21
和MATLAB类似,或者说可以取代MATLAB的倒是也有几个,
但能取代Simulink的好像没有

【在 m*********t 的大作中提到】
: who cares?
: matlab 工具箱和仿真那几乎无可取代的地位。。。。

t*****n
发帖数: 4908
22
http://www.mathworks.com/products/connections/prod_product_tab.
我知道你要说这个。但是CAE的产品很多,基于matlab出名的,好像不是很多。肯定不
是工程CAE首选。MATLAB基本还是停留在高校和科研领域。
基于matlab开发问题多多。首先是license费用。太贵了不如自己写。开发出来的产品
是否还有费用?
其次matlab本身可靠性和效率问题。如果软件出了问题,是不是matlab的bug导致的?
10年前我看过matlab和c的矩阵计算比较,差的太远了。
也许我的知识已经老化了,这世界变化太快。请赐教。

【在 h***u 的大作中提到】
: MATLAB做产品有什么问题吗?基于MATLAB的软件不少吧?和MATLAB的接口,应该说是工
: 程上CAE软件必备功能了吧

m*********t
发帖数: 527
23
你真的 out 了。simulink 说上一百次。

【在 t*****n 的大作中提到】
: http://www.mathworks.com/products/connections/prod_product_tab.
: 我知道你要说这个。但是CAE的产品很多,基于matlab出名的,好像不是很多。肯定不
: 是工程CAE首选。MATLAB基本还是停留在高校和科研领域。
: 基于matlab开发问题多多。首先是license费用。太贵了不如自己写。开发出来的产品
: 是否还有费用?
: 其次matlab本身可靠性和效率问题。如果软件出了问题,是不是matlab的bug导致的?
: 10年前我看过matlab和c的矩阵计算比较,差的太远了。
: 也许我的知识已经老化了,这世界变化太快。请赐教。

y**b
发帖数: 10166
24
单机多核的并行吧。有人用matlab在上千个节点间并行?

【在 h***u 的大作中提到】
: 并行计算从若干版本之前就可以了。有个并行处理工具箱。
N******K
发帖数: 10202
25
matlab 调用lapack等库 和c调用 没啥区别

【在 t*****n 的大作中提到】
: http://www.mathworks.com/products/connections/prod_product_tab.
: 我知道你要说这个。但是CAE的产品很多,基于matlab出名的,好像不是很多。肯定不
: 是工程CAE首选。MATLAB基本还是停留在高校和科研领域。
: 基于matlab开发问题多多。首先是license费用。太贵了不如自己写。开发出来的产品
: 是否还有费用?
: 其次matlab本身可靠性和效率问题。如果软件出了问题,是不是matlab的bug导致的?
: 10年前我看过matlab和c的矩阵计算比较,差的太远了。
: 也许我的知识已经老化了,这世界变化太快。请赐教。

h***u
发帖数: 498
26
"In 2000, MATLAB was rewritten to use a newer set of libraries for matrix
manipulation, LAPACK."
http://www.mathworks.com/company/newsletters/articles/matlab-in

【在 N******K 的大作中提到】
: matlab 调用lapack等库 和c调用 没啥区别
b***i
发帖数: 3043
27
说句玩笑话:
俺们搞java得认为Matlab不叫编程语言。复杂?什么算法也叫复杂?研究人员用的东西
。哈哈

【在 N******K 的大作中提到】
: 灵活 高层次
: 非常适用于 图像 语音 机器学习等等领域 写很复杂的算法处理大量数据

N******K
发帖数: 10202
28
你是在钓鱼?

【在 b***i 的大作中提到】
: 说句玩笑话:
: 俺们搞java得认为Matlab不叫编程语言。复杂?什么算法也叫复杂?研究人员用的东西
: 。哈哈

L***n
发帖数: 6727
29
啊,我等灌水谋生用的家伙,你说成玩具拉,不过大规模的计算确实没法用

【在 t*****n 的大作中提到】
: matlab就是个玩具,玩玩可以,做产品就算了。而且搞数值计算,matlab非常一般,没
: 有什么特殊。牛叉的东四都要自己做。

t*****n
发帖数: 4908
30
写paper的东东吧。没见过哪个公司正经用过。simulink的东四我是不懂。但是就我知
道的
比符号运算,matlab不如mathemaica/maple。这两个做公式推导非常顺手;
比数值计算,matlab速度太慢,和gsl/mkl的之类没法比,不如自己写
比数据处理,excel都有优势
比图表,gnuplot等等都不差
比易用性,mathcad好用多了,公式直接变程序
matlab可能就工具箱有点优势。但是license费用在那里。除了教育/科研有免费版用用
,真不知道谁会掏腰包买它。

【在 L***n 的大作中提到】
: 啊,我等灌水谋生用的家伙,你说成玩具拉,不过大规模的计算确实没法用
相关主题
C++程序员被雷求内推Google 2018 Summer 实习 team match 求打捞
Senior Software [email protected] MiC#/WPF/GUI position in Seattle area
迷茫, EDA公司的CAE 可以换什么工作?迷茫, EDA公司的CAE 可以换什么工作?
进入Programming版参与讨论
N******K
发帖数: 10202
31
你多少年没用过matlab了?
intel mkl 被matlab调用

【在 t*****n 的大作中提到】
: 写paper的东东吧。没见过哪个公司正经用过。simulink的东四我是不懂。但是就我知
: 道的
: 比符号运算,matlab不如mathemaica/maple。这两个做公式推导非常顺手;
: 比数值计算,matlab速度太慢,和gsl/mkl的之类没法比,不如自己写
: 比数据处理,excel都有优势
: 比图表,gnuplot等等都不差
: 比易用性,mathcad好用多了,公式直接变程序
: matlab可能就工具箱有点优势。但是license费用在那里。除了教育/科研有免费版用用
: ,真不知道谁会掏腰包买它。

r****c
发帖数: 1494
32
simulink算是控制系统仿真的的业界标准了...从初期到硬件在环。
不过多领域仿真大家都不用他就是了。
FMI标准倘若应用广了,realtime workshop、sfunction等等带来垄断地位就没有这么
容易维持了。
l*******G
发帖数: 1191
33
the worst thing is the neural network in matlab, it was never backward
compatible. codes written a few years back can't work any more!
c*******y
发帖数: 1630
34
这种东西看着神奇,但很多都是无名氏写的,而且不要以为是奇技淫巧,其实经常用到。
我在写一些程序的时候就经常用到这样的近似。
inline double exp(double y) {
double d;
//*(reinterpret_cast(&d) + 0) = 0;
//*(reinterpret_cast(&d) + 1) = (int)(1512775 * y + 1072632447);
*((int*)(&d) + 0) = 0;
*((int*)(&d) + 1) = (int)(1512775 * y + 1072632447);
return d;
}
比标准的算法不知道快了多少倍,近似也足够用了。

【在 d********g 的大作中提到】
: 正好前几天一个朋友转了个有意思的帖子:
: http://www.nowamagic.net/algorithm/algorithm_EfficacyOfFunction
: 看着挺神的

l*********s
发帖数: 5409
35
i know Janes street using it

【在 t*****n 的大作中提到】
: 写paper的东东吧。没见过哪个公司正经用过。simulink的东四我是不懂。但是就我知
: 道的
: 比符号运算,matlab不如mathemaica/maple。这两个做公式推导非常顺手;
: 比数值计算,matlab速度太慢,和gsl/mkl的之类没法比,不如自己写
: 比数据处理,excel都有优势
: 比图表,gnuplot等等都不差
: 比易用性,mathcad好用多了,公式直接变程序
: matlab可能就工具箱有点优势。但是license费用在那里。除了教育/科研有免费版用用
: ,真不知道谁会掏腰包买它。

c*******y
发帖数: 1630
36
那这么说,用的trading firm/bank就多了
不过他家特别喜欢ocaml

【在 l*********s 的大作中提到】
: i know Janes street using it
1 (共1页)
进入Programming版参与讨论
相关主题
volvo的后悬挂C#/WPF/GUI position in Seattle area
有1W-2W美元的预算,买什么台式机好?迷茫, EDA公司的CAE 可以换什么工作?
C++程序员被雷求内推6 Job Openings, Siemens PLM Software
Senior Software [email protected] MiJob Opening
迷茫, EDA公司的CAE 可以换什么工作?java8就是冲着desktop去的
Google 2018 Summer 实习 team match 求打捞【工作机会】C++, CUDA programmer
相关话题的讨论汇总
话题: matlab话题: int话题: simulink话题: 语言话题: 1512775